Last week it was Nikki & Artem, so this week, it’s Brie & Bryan gracing you with their presence on The Nikki & Brie Show!

Brie and Bryan are excited for school to start for different reasons, and Brie’s considering some big changes for Buddy’s school situation because the boy has endless amounts of energy and that leads Brie and Bryan to discuss routines, the need for structure and also wonder what the right age for children to start school should be.

Bryan highlights spending time with the kids and parenting wins and fails this week, gratitude journals; Brie also delves into what she thought her parenting style would be before having kids and how the reality is far different now.

Bryan loves books! Bryan rotates three books at a time, and Brie has him go through each book, why he picked it up, what he’s learned from it, and what he values from reading them. This week Bryan is reading Earth Keeper by N. Scott Momaday, The Art of Impossible by Steven Kotler, and Black Sun by Rebecca Roanhorse.

This week Brie opens it up to questions from the audience about Bryan’s arm, favorite matches, the state of his career at the moment, dealing with depression as a parent, elements of himself that he sees in Buddy and Birdie, and planning dates for Brie.

To close out the episode, Brie reads an Inspiration & Affirmation that ties into nature and children, something that has dominated her summer!
